Output 54976866f493af63343210a2fad660415e19982ea23c7e3ab97f6a23af943472:4

value
145467750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25a8d85cadab612d4155d5e2dcf11496189346e6 OP_EQUAL
address
MBLHW6VowZTdxMsPt3p2hfPjVXRtviCbmB
transaction
54976866f493af63343210a2fad660415e19982ea23c7e3ab97f6a23af943472
spent
true